Olive or Poppy?
 Manos Kontoleon
Illustrator: Vassilis Papatsarouhas

Agyra, 2009
ISBN: 960-422-798-Χ

A stray puppy subtly changes a boy’s life, teaching him the joys of friendship and the sorrows of loss. Children’s author Manos Kontoleon and illustrator Vasilis Papatsarouhas, both winners of multiple awards, have created a tender story for young readers in Angyra’s series on values. A little boy kicking a ball in a field dotted with bright-red poppies comes across a stray puppy under an olive tree. Without a second thought he rescues her, wondering if he should call her Olive, since her coat is as grey as the olive tree, or Poppy, since her tongue as red as the flowers. We never learn his name and he never makes up his mind about hers. She wins over the rest of his family and becomes his faithful companion. His experience of that friendship will comfort him when his pet has an accident that brings him his first experience of sorrow.
